Why Wellness Culture Needs More Than Posters and Perks

A wellness culture isn’t about a fruit bowl in the kitchen or inspirational quotes on the wall. Those things are nice, but they don’t undo stress. They don’t help people recharge. They don’t change how a workplace feels day to day. A real wellness culture gives employees support they can feel in their bodies and minds. Chair massage does exactly that. It makes wellness something people experience, not something they only hear about in meetings. And it shows leadership cares enough to invest in human well-being, not just productivity.

The Power of Physical Relief at Work

Stress doesn’t just live in people’s heads. It settles into their necks, backs, and shoulders. It makes it harder to focus. Harder to stay patient. Harder to create good work. Chair massage gives employees a moment where the tension lifts. Muscles soften. Breathing deepens. The mind slows down long enough to rest. Even ten minutes can change how someone feels for the rest of the day. That’s the kind of shift that spreads through a workplace. One person relaxes. Then another. Soon the atmosphere feels different: lighter, calmer, more human.

Creating Consistent Wellness Rituals

One chair massage session feels great, but consistency is what creates culture. Weekly. Bi-weekly. Monthly. When employees know it’s coming, it becomes a ritual. Something they look forward to. Something that makes the workplace feel supportive. And consistency sends a message: wellness isn’t a one-time gesture, it’s part of the company’s identity. Over time, these sessions become woven into the rhythm of the office.

Why Massage Encourages Better Work Habits

A relaxed worker makes better decisions. They communicate more clearly. They handle stress better. They bounce back faster from challenges. Chair massage helps people build those habits naturally. It reminds them to take breaks. It shows them how much better they feel when they slow down. And that awareness carries into their workday. They stretch more. They breathe deeper. They take care of themselves. That’s how wellness culture spreads, through small changes that build into lasting behavior.
